Part Overview
The VO207AT-LB is an optoisolator transistor with base output manufactured by Vishay Semiconductor Opto Division. This component provides galvanic isolation up to 4000Vrms with a single channel configuration in an 8-SOIC surface mount package. The VO207AT-LB is classified as obsolete, making identification of equivalent and substitute parts essential for ongoing design support and procurement continuity. Substitute parts must maintain identical electrical performance and mechanical compatibility to ensure direct replacement capability in existing applications.

Key Parameters
| Parameter | Value |
|---|---|
| Isolation Voltage | 4000Vrms |
| Number of Channels | 1 |
| Current Transfer Ratio (Min) | 100% @ 10mA |
| Current Transfer Ratio (Max) | 200% @ 10mA |
| Output Type | Transistor with Base |
| Maximum Output Voltage | 70V |
| Output Current per Channel | 50mA |
| Turn On / Turn Off Time | 3µs / 3µs |
| Rise / Fall Time | 3µs / 2µs |
| Package Type | 8-SOIC (0.154", 3.90mm Width) |
| Operating Temperature Range | -40°C to 100°C |
| Mounting Type | Surface Mount |

Engineering Selection Recommendations
The VO207AT is a direct functional and mechanical substitute for the obsolete VO207AT-LB. Both parts are manufactured by Vishay Semiconductor Opto Division and share identical electrical specifications and 8-SOIC package configuration.
Selection Basis:
The VO207AT is classified as an active product, ensuring ongoing availability and manufacturing support. The VO207AT-LB, designated as obsolete, presents supply chain risk and potential discontinuation of manufacturing support.
The VO207AT provides additional compliance documentation not specified for the VO207AT-LB:
- ROHS3 Compliance certification
- Moisture Sensitivity Level (MSL) rating of 1 (Unlimited)
- REACH Unaffected status
These certifications confirm the substitute part meets current regulatory requirements for electronic component manufacturing and environmental compliance.
All electrical parameters, switching characteristics, isolation voltage rating, output current capability, and thermal operating range are identical between the two parts. The 8-SOIC package dimensions and surface mount configuration ensure pin-for-pin compatibility in existing PCB layouts.
